16 oz. pork tenderloin - trimmed, butterflied, and pounded to 1/4 inch
4 cup fresh spinach, slightly packed
1 clove garlic, minced
1/2 cup onions, chopped fine
3 slices provolone cheese
1/2 tsp. salt
1/2 tsp. black pepper
1 tsp olive oil
nonstick cooking spray
Instructions
Preheat oven to 425 degrees.
Use a large saute pan. Spray with non-stick spray. Add 1
tsp olive oil, Add garlic and onions, saute until softened
and then add spinach and saute until totally wilted.
Removed from pan and drain if there is a lot of moisture
Lay out pork tenderloin, sprinkle with 1/2 of the salt and
1/2 of the pepper. Spread spinach mixture over
tenderloin. Lay out cheese on spinach.
Roll up, starting a long side. Tie with kitchen string every
3 inches starting near each end. Sprinkle remaining 1/2
tsp of salt and pepper on roast.
Place in shallow roasting pan sprayed with non stick
spray.
Place in oven and roast at 425 degrees for 25-30
minutes or until meat thermometer reads 160 degrees.
Remove from oven. Cover with aluminum foil and
let rest for 5-7 minutes.
Cut and serve.
